### Spoolhawk Runbook — Plugin Notes

Spoolhawk queues print jobs and dispatches them to registered plugins. Plugins must respond to health probes within two seconds or jobs are requeued. Retry and timeout behavior is controlled centrally, not per plugin, so do not hardcode these assumptions. For reference, the service currently runs with the following configuration values.

settings of yawif-yafop:
[druys]
port = 9000
region = south-3
host = druys.zemvarsoft.internal
team = frador
timeout_ms = 3000
retries = 4

Quarterly Planning Note — Franchise Agreement

Branch managers, good news: the Maplewick franchise agreement with Orrin Hearth Bakeries is moving ahead. Terms cover three new locations in the Dellbrook corridor, with our team handling training and supply. Signing is targeted for week six of the quarter. Please hold off on local announcements until legal clears the paperwork. The confidential note below explains where this fits in the bigger picture.

internal memo for kajep-tawip: The renewal with Holaelix Group closes at $10 million a year, 5 percent below the last contract. Project Wenael slips by two quarters because of the tooling delay.

## Further reading

Plugin schedules in Tallowjar inherit the host scheduler's clock handling, so the cron drift investigation from the Q3 incident is relevant background. It covers why jobs slipped up to 40 seconds under load, how the Marrowtick daemon now compensates, and what guarantees plugins can and cannot rely on. The full writeup lives on the internal page linked below.

runbook for tagug-hafog: https://jira.lumiclabs.internal/projects/pages/pages/9773c0d8